What affects the price

Legal fees aren't one-size-fits-all. What you pay depends on how complex your specific charges are, the amount of evidence the prosecution has, and whether your case heads to a full trial or can be resolved through a plea agreement. Attorneys also factor in the time needed for discovery, court appearances, and private investigations. A simple misdemeanor usually costs less than a serious felony charge requiring expert witnesses or extensive research. What's the difference between a criminal lawyer and a defense lawyer?

In Glendale, these terms are generally used interchangeably. A criminal defense lawyer is an attorney who specializes in defending individuals accused of crimes. They are essential for protecting your rights within the Maricopa County court system. Their entire focus is on building the strongest possible defense for you.

What's the difference between a lawyer and a criminal lawyer?

A criminal lawyer is a lawyer who focuses specifically on criminal law. While a general lawyer handles a wide array of legal issues, a criminal lawyer possesses specialized knowledge of criminal statutes and court procedures. For any criminal matter in Glendale, this focused expertise is crucial.
